The Type-68 I paintball marker was designed as a training tool for military forces in China. It is also manufactured at a registered weapons factory in the PRC using actual production parts where possible.
It is the same length, size, and weight of the current issue Type-57 assault rifle used by militaries around the world. It cocks from the right side, shoots from an open bolt, and the safety on the right receiver side works just like an AK. It uses a modified Type-57 under-folding stock that locks into position. This marker has a detachable, 20-round, non-functional magazine, a quick-release barrel for easy cleaning, and a threaded muzzle break.
It comes packaged with an Allen wrench set and extra cup seal, a manual, and an issue AK sling. The Type-68 has a single o-ring on the striker and two on the valve, and uses typical commercial bottle o-rings. Maintenance and take down is extremely simple as the rear stock comes off with quick release HK type pins and internals/velocity adjustments are in easy reach. If desired, the rear stock can be removed completely.
